Creamy Cajun Chicken Pasta is a flavorful and rich dish that combines tender chicken, a creamy sauce, and a kick of Cajun spices. This comforting meal is perfect for a weeknight dinner or a special occasion!
Ingredients
- 12 ounces fettuccine or penne pasta
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 pound boneless, skinless chicken breasts (sliced into strips)
- 2 teaspoons Cajun seasoning (adjust to taste)
- Salt and pepper (to taste)
- 1 medium onion (chopped)
- 3 cloves garlic (minced)
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up chicken broth
- 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 cup diced tomatoes (canned or fresh)
- 1/2 cup green bell pepper (chopped)
- 1/2 cup fresh parsley (chopped, for garnish)
Timing
Making the Creamy Cajun Chicken Pasta takes about 15 minutes for preparation and 20-25 minutes for cooking.
Instructions
Step 1: Cook the Pasta
- Boil Water: In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add the p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.
Step 2: Cook the Chicken
- Heat Olive Oil: In a large skillet over medium heat, add the olive oil.
- Season Chicken: Season the sliced chicken breasts with Cajun seasoning, salt, and pepper.
- Cook Chicken: Add the chicken to the skillet and cook for about 5-7 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and no longer pink.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
Step 3: Prepare the Sauce
- Sauté Vegetables: In the same skillet, add the chopped onion and green bell pepper. Sauté for about 3-4 minutes until softened. Add the minced garlic and cook for an additional 1 minute.
- Add Cream and Broth: Pour in the heavy cream and chicken broth. Stir to combine and bring to a simmer.
- Add Cheese and Tomatoes: Stir in the grated Parmesan cheese and diced tomatoes. Allow the sauce to simmer for about 5 minutes until slightly thickened.
Step 4: Combine Pasta and Chicken
- Return Chicken: Add the cooked chicken back to the skillet with the sauce.
- Add Pasta: Toss in the cooked pasta and mix until everything is well coated in the creamy sauce. Adjust seasoning with additional Cajun seasoning, salt, or pepper as needed.
Step 5: Serve
- Garnish: Remove from heat and garnish with chopped fresh parsley.
- Enjoy: Serve the creamy Cajun chicken pasta warm, and enjoy this delicious and comforting dish!

Nutritional Information
Here’s a quick overview of the nutritional content of the Creamy Cajun Chicken Pasta (per serving, based on 6 servings):
| Nutrient | Amount per Serving |
|---|---|
| Calories | 550 |
| Protein | 30g |
| Fat | 25g |
| Carbohydrates | 60g |
| Fiber | 2g |
| Sugar | 3g |
Tips for Customization
- Vegetable Additions: Add other vegetables like spinach, mushrooms, or zucchini for extra nutrition and flavor.
- Spice Level: Adjust the amount of Cajun seasoning to your preferred spice level.
- Protein Variations: Substitute the chicken with shrimp or sausage for a different twist on the dish.
